2017-04-01 5 views
1

Vous avez eu des problèmes avec celui-ci pendant des semaines et recherché dans les forums pour trouver des solutions.Pourquoi mon APK Android Generated Signed ne fonctionne pas sur certaines marques d'appareils Android?

J'ai une application Android qui peut être installée sur certaines marques d'appareils mais ne s'installe pas sur d'autres. Sur certains appareils, il continue à recevoir une erreur de paquet chaque fois que je l'installe. Et dans certains appareils, il se bloque même en regardant le fichier APK.

Mais si je branche l'appareil qui a une erreur de paquet sur le PC et installe l'apk via le studio Android, il va installer l'application.

Est-ce une sorte de problème matériel? Ou une sorte de problème de compatibilité matérielle?

La marque que je suis sûr qu'il va installer est Samsung. Les marques qu'il n'installera pas sont LG ou ASUS.

J'ai déjà vérifié les versions et presque tous les périphériques ont la même API SDK.

Min-SDK: 15 Target-SDK: 25

J'ai même mis à jour Android Studio gradle aux dernières versions.

+0

Pouvez-vous indiquer quelle erreur est affichée lorsqu'elle n'est pas installée? –

+0

essayer d'installer l'apk de l'explorateur de fichiers tiers.Je reçois ce problème depuis que j'ai mis à jour le studio android.Il dit ne peut pas ouvrir le fichier –

+0

Il dit. "Malheureusement, le programme d'installation du package s'est arrêté." Je ne peux pas voir quelle erreur spécifique il est dans le terminal de studio android. Parce qu'il installe l'application quand je l'installe en utilisant Android Studio. – Cedric

Répondre

0
  1. J'ai eu le même problème. J'ai oublié d'ajouter les mêmes autorisations dans le manifeste. J'ai ajouté ces autorisations dans le manifeste ainsi que Mike a dit. Puis nettoyer et construire et travaillé comme un charme. Conclusion: Si vous attribuez les autorisations par programme en classe, assurez-vous que les mêmes autorisations doivent être déclarées dans le fichier AndroidManifest.xml.

  2. assurez-vous que vous avez une icône et que l'image est pas plus de 60 par 60 pixels

  3. icône App doit être png formtat

  4. supprimer les images non utilisées et une grande image de taille dans la section Médias Maintenant ça va marcher.

+0

Quelles sont ces autorisations? J'ajoute simplement les permissions dans le manifeste. – Cedric

+0

Je pense que vous utilisez une autorisation dangereuse, pouvez-vous voir votre permission tous? –

+0

Les autorisations que j'utilise sont uniquement à des fins Internet.Wifi et réseau – Cedric